Hillman Stainless Steel: For Coastal Areas

Salt air is the ultimate enemy of outdoor gear, often turning hardware into orange dust in a matter of months. When working in coastal environments, standard coated screws will inevitably fail, regardless of their rating. Stainless steel is non-negotiable in these conditions.

Hillman’s stainless steel screws offer the necessary chemical resistance to withstand consistent salt exposure without degrading. While they are slightly softer than hardened steel screws and require a pilot hole to prevent snapping during installation, the trade-off is essential for longevity.

If the potting table sits within a few miles of the ocean or an area with high salt spray, do not gamble with coatings. Use these fasteners to ensure the joints remain rigid and secure. They are a permanent solution for the most challenging environments.

GRK R4 Multi-Purpose: Best for Tough Woods

Building with dense, high-end materials like Ipe or thick, kiln-dried hardwoods requires a fastener that can penetrate without creating cracks. The GRK R4 is designed with a specialized tip that cuts into the wood fibers, acting almost like a drill bit.

The head of the screw features integrated cutting teeth that create their own countersink, allowing the screw to sit flush with the surface of the wood. This leaves a clean, professional finish that prevents water from pooling in the screw holes, a frequent cause of rot in timber structures.

These are the go-to screws for any builder using premium lumber for a heavy-duty potting table. They provide exceptional holding power in dense wood where standard screws might spin or break. For projects involving premium cedar or exotic scraps recovered from other farm tasks, the R4 is the superior choice.

Kreg Blue-Kote Screws: For Pocket-Hole Jigs

Pocket-hole joinery creates incredibly sturdy frames for potting tables by hiding the fasteners inside the wood joints. However, standard pocket-hole screws are designed for interior use and will corrode rapidly if exposed to water. The Blue-Kote version is the specifically rated outdoor alternative.

These screws feature a three-layer anti-corrosion coating that holds up well against humidity and occasional direct moisture. Because they are designed to work perfectly with pocket-hole jigs, they ensure that every joint remains tight and square during assembly.

This product is essential for those who prioritize a clean, fastener-free look on the exterior of their potting table. The hardware is meant for hidden joints, so it keeps the aesthetics sharp while providing necessary structural integrity. If a Kreg jig is part of the build process, these are the only fasteners that should be used.

Hot-Dip Galvanized Bolts: For Maximum Strength

Bolts provide a mechanical clamping force that screws simply cannot match, especially in joints that experience frequent movement or heavy stress. For a potting table that might be moved across the farm or subjected to intense labor, through-bolts are the gold standard for permanence.

Hot-dip galvanized hardware is coated in a thick, sacrificial layer of zinc. This is a robust, time-tested method for preventing rust. While the finish is slightly rougher than a polished screw, its ability to survive decades of exposure to moisture and soil is unmatched.

Always choose bolts for the primary load-bearing joints in the frame. While they require drilling all the way through the lumber, the resulting structural stiffness is worth the extra effort. They are the best choice for farmers who prioritize function and durability above all else.

Silicone Bronze Screws: The Heirloom Choice

Silicone bronze is the material of choice for marine hardware and high-end outdoor furniture because it is virtually immune to corrosion. It does not rust, and it develops a beautiful, darkened patina over time that looks better with age.

These screws are the “heirloom” option for a potting table intended to last a lifetime. They are expensive, but they will never break, rust, or stain the wood around them. In an era of disposable equipment, these fasteners offer a touch of craftsmanship and permanence.

Choose these if the table is constructed from high-quality teak or redwood and is intended to be a centerpiece of the garden. They are not for every project, but for the builder who values longevity and aesthetic perfection, there is no substitute.

Choosing a Coating: Stainless vs. Galvanized

Selecting the right coating is often more important than the brand name. Stainless steel is highly resistant to chemical corrosion and rust, making it the top choice for wet environments and acidic soils. It is clean-looking, but often comes at a higher price point.

Hot-dip galvanized is the workhorse of the farm. It is incredibly durable and capable of handling physical abuse, but it lacks the refined appearance of stainless steel. It is better suited for hidden structural connections or utilitarian builds.

Always consider the chemistry of the wood being used. Pressure-treated lumber, for example, contains copper-based preservatives that can react poorly with certain metals. Always match the fastener rating to the wood treatment to prevent the hardware from “eating” the timber from the inside out.

Pro Tip: How to Prevent Wood From Splitting

The biggest mistake when assembling a potting table is failing to pre-drill holes. Even self-tapping screws can split the end of a cedar or pine board if they are placed too close to the edge. A pilot hole—slightly smaller than the shank of the screw—eliminates the internal pressure that causes wood to crack.

Depth control is another crucial factor. Ensure the screw head is driven until it is perfectly flush with the wood surface. If it is driven too deep, it crushes the wood fibers, creating a small pocket that acts as a collection point for water and debris, leading to rot.

If the wood is particularly dry, a quick drop of exterior-grade wood glue in the pilot hole adds significant strength to the joint. This creates a waterproof seal that locks the threads in place. Taking these extra seconds during assembly saves hours of maintenance in the future.

Why Screw Size and Drive Style Matter a Lot

The length of the screw should generally be twice the thickness of the board being attached. This provides enough grip in the receiving member without poking through the other side of the potting table. Using a screw that is too short will result in joints that pull apart under the weight of wet soil.

Drive style is equally critical. Phillips heads are prone to cam-out, where the driver slips and ruins the screw head, making it nearly impossible to remove later. Star drives or square drives offer much better engagement, allowing for higher torque and easier adjustments.

Prioritize the drive style based on the volume of work. For a large potting table assembly, a star drive is vastly superior because it keeps the driver bit locked securely in the screw. This reduces fatigue and allows for consistent, clean assembly across the entire project.
